Chapter 4: BIOS Setup
Console Redirection Settings
Specifies how the host computer and the remote computer (which the
user is using) will exchange data. Both computers should have the same or
compatible settings.

Console Redirection
Enables or disables the console redirection.
Terminal Type
ANSI
Extended ASCII character set.
VT100
ASCII character set.
VT100+ Extends VT100 to support color, function keys, etc.
VT-UTF8 Uses UTF8 encoding to map Unicode characters onto 1 or more
bytes.

Bits Per Second
Selects the serial port transmission speed. The speed must match the other
side. Long or noisy lines may require a lower speed.
Data Bits
The options are 7 and 8.
Parity
A parity bit can be sent with the data bits to detect some transmission
erros.
Even
Parity bit is 0 if the number of 1's in the data bits is even.
Odd
Parity bit is 0 if number of 1's in the data bits is odd.
Stop Bits
Stop bits indicate the end of a serial data packet. (A start bit indicates the
beginning). The standard setting is 1 stop bit. Communication with slow
devices may require more than 1 stop bit.
Flow Control
Flow control can prevent data loss from buffer overflow. When sending data
and the receiving buffers are full, a "stop" signal can be sent to stop the
data flow.
VT-UTF8 Combo Key Support
Enables or disables VT-UTF8 combination key support for ANSI/VT100
terminals.
Recorder Mode
When this field is enabled, only text will be sent. This is to capture the
terminal data.
